It was the day of the wedding and Jackson was a ball of nerves. They had spent the last 8 months planning this, and agreed to have it in the garden of his house, soon to be their marital home. He again checked his hair in the mirror, straightened his bow tie and for what must've been the 7th time, checked that his vows were in his jacket pocket.

He heard the doorbell go. It was time. He let everyone in and headed out to the garden to join Lisa. She had thought long and hard about her wedding charms. Something old was the shoes she had worn to prom, something new was the fairy wings, which weren't going anywhere, something borrowed was the dress, a rental from the bridal shop in town, and something blue was the ribbon tied in her hair. Since the witches spell she had become very supersticious and had been worrying about today even more than Jackson.
"Are you ready?" She nodded. She couldn't get any words to form right now. She had spent a lot of time trying to find out about the curse the witch had cast on her. Would it shorten her life? Could she have children? If so, would they be affected? A lot of questions were left unanswered, but Jackson helped calm her nerves at every possible opportunity, and had been there night and day when she needed him.

They moved to the hired wedding arch, and all the guests followed to the carefully arranged seating to get a good view of the ceremony.


"Jackson Kenneth Mattell, you have been my friend since the first year of high school. You have helped me with my homework, and any problems I have had in the years we've been together. You have always been a gentleman to me, and have never argued with me, even when I have been wrong and done stupid things. I love you with all my heart, and I give you this ring to prove I will do all I can to keep you happy until death do us part."


"Lisa Judy Bunch, you were the first person to talk to me at school when I moved here, and I never understood why because you're so popular and I was just a geek and the new kid. You have always taken the first steps in our relationship, you asked me to prom, you arranged our first date, and so I had to be the first to propose. I needed to let you know how much I love you, how much I can't live without you, and how much I don't want to live without you. I give you this ring to signify all I have is yours too, and I will do all I can to give you all you want and need until death do us part. Together forever now."

As the happy couple kissed, the small crowd was cooing and sniffing back tears.

Jackson soon went over to cut the cake. He hadn't eaten all day for nerves, and he was sure Lisa had gone longer.

"Mrs Mattell" Lisa said to herself as she washed a plate she found in the bathroom. She smiled at herself. "Lisa Mattell" It had a nice ring to it, she would go down to city hall and change it in the morning.



Jackson called her outside.
"Mrs Mattell, my beautiful fairy bride, would you join me to end the perfect day by watching the stars like old times?" She sat beside him and they held each other for about half an hour when Lisa started to shiver. "I wondered how long it would take" he whispered "I know the perfect way to warm you up..." He stood up and pulled her into the house towards the bedroom.
